  • Publication number: 20240093682
    Abstract: Provided is a diaphragm pump. The diaphragm pump operates such that a viscous liquid is discharged by transferring a pressing force via a diaphragm that is elastically deformed. The diaphragm pump has a structure capable of rapidly and accurately discharging the viscous liquid of high viscosity by using a diaphragm. Also, the diaphragm pump is capable of effectively pressing the viscous liquid while preventing the damage to the particles contained in the viscous liquid, by preventing the mechanical structure pressing the viscous liquid from coming into direct contact with the viscous liquid.

  • Publication number: 20240093685
    Abstract: Provided is a progressive cavity pump. The progressive cavity pump operates such that a viscous liquid is discharged by rotating an eccentric rotor with respect to a stator. The progressive cavity pump may be easily disassembled for repair and maintenance, and may be easily attached to an accurate position during re-assembly. Also, in the progressive cavity pump, main components such as a nozzle, a rotor, a stator, etc. may be easily replaced so as to easily adjust dispensing characteristic, while the driving units such as a motor and a rotary shaft are installed in a dispenser, and thus, an idle time of the dispenser may be reduced.
